Understanding Invalid Player Data in Minecraft

What Exactly is Invalid Player Data?

Invalid player data, in the context of Minecraft, refers to corrupted or incomplete information associated with a specific player’s profile within a saved world. This data includes crucial elements such as inventory, health, position, advancements, and other player-specific attributes. When this data becomes corrupted, the game struggles to load the player’s profile correctly, resulting in errors that prevent the player from joining the world. Essentially, it’s like a broken key that no longer fits the lock to your Minecraft character.

Common Causes of Player Data Corruption

Several factors can contribute to invalid player data in Minecraft. These include:

* **Sudden Game Crashes:** Unexpected crashes, especially during saving processes, can interrupt the writing of player data, leading to incomplete or corrupted files.
* **Power Outages:** Similar to game crashes, power outages can disrupt the saving process, causing data corruption.
* **Mod Conflicts:** Incompatible or poorly written mods can interfere with the game’s data handling, resulting in corrupted player profiles. This is especially common when using multiple mods simultaneously.
* **Storage Issues:** Problems with the storage device (e.g., hard drive errors, insufficient space) can also lead to data corruption.
* **Network Issues:** On multiplayer servers, unstable network connections during data synchronization can result in incomplete or corrupted player data.
* **Minecraft Version Incompatibilities:** Attempting to load a world created in a newer version of Minecraft in an older version (or vice versa) can sometimes lead to data corruption, as the game may not be able to interpret the data correctly.
* **Manual File Editing Errors:** Incorrectly editing player data files can easily corrupt them, rendering them unusable.

NBTExplorer: Your Tool for Minecraft Data Management

NBTExplorer is a powerful, free, open-source NBT (Named Binary Tag) editor that allows you to view and modify the data structures within Minecraft save files. It’s an invaluable tool for diagnosing and repairing invalid player data, as it provides direct access to the raw data that defines your player profile. Think of it as a microscope for your Minecraft world’s data, allowing you to see the intricate details that make up your character and their surroundings.

What NBTExplorer Does

NBTExplorer reads and writes NBT data, the format used by Minecraft to store information about worlds, players, items, and other game entities. It presents this data in a hierarchical tree structure, making it easier to navigate and understand. With NBTExplorer, you can:

* **Inspect Player Data:** Examine the contents of your player data file, including inventory, health, position, and advancements.
* **Identify Corrupted Data:** Look for unusual or unexpected values that may indicate corruption.
* **Modify Data:** Correct errors, restore lost items, or adjust player attributes.
* **Backup Data:** Create backups of your player data before making any changes, ensuring that you can revert to a previous state if something goes wrong.
* **Transfer Data:** Copy data from one player profile to another, which can be useful for restoring lost progress or transferring items between characters.

1. **Question:** What are the first steps I should take when encountering an “invalid player data” error in Minecraft?
* **Answer:** First, don’t panic! Immediately back up your entire world save folder to prevent further data loss. Then, try restarting your Minecraft client and computer. If the issue persists, attempt to load the world with a different player profile. This can help determine if the problem is specific to your profile or the world itself.

2. **Question:** How can I identify which mod is causing invalid player data in my modded Minecraft world?
* **Answer:** The process of elimination is key. Start by removing all mods and testing if the world loads correctly. If it does, add mods back in small batches, testing after each addition, until the error reappears. The last mod added is likely the culprit. Also, check the mod’s compatibility with your Minecraft version and other installed mods.

3. **Question:** Can I use NBTExplorer to restore a player’s inventory after it has been corrupted?
* **Answer:** Yes, NBTExplorer is excellent for this. Locate the player’s data file within the world save folder. You can then use NBTExplorer to manually edit the inventory data, restoring lost items or correcting errors. Remember to back up the player data file before making any changes!

4. **Question:** What is the best way to prevent invalid player data from occurring in the first place?
* **Answer:** Regular world backups are crucial. Also, ensure your computer has a stable power supply to prevent interruptions during saving. Avoid using outdated or incompatible mods. Close Minecraft properly after each session to allow the game to save data correctly. Periodically check your hard drive for errors.

5. **Question:** How do I fix an invalid player data error on a Minecraft server?
* **Answer:** First, identify the affected player. The server logs should provide clues. Then, stop the server. Locate the player’s data file in the server’s world folder and use NBTExplorer to examine and repair the data. Ensure the server is compatible with any mods or plugins being used. If the problem persists, consider restoring a recent backup of the server world.

6. **Question:** What does the error message “Failed to read player data” mean, and how does it differ from “invalid player data”?
* **Answer:** “Failed to read player data” suggests that the game cannot access the player data file, potentially due to file permissions, corruption, or a missing file. “Invalid player data” indicates the file is accessible but contains corrupted or unreadable information. Both errors require troubleshooting, but the former often points to file system issues, while the latter suggests data corruption within the file.

7. **Question:** Is it possible for a resource pack to cause invalid player data?
* **Answer:** While less common, a poorly designed resource pack *could* potentially contribute to data corruption, especially if it modifies core game assets in unexpected ways. Try disabling the resource pack to see if the issue resolves.

8. **Question:** How can I transfer my inventory from one Minecraft world to another using NBTExplorer?
* **Answer:** Open both the source and destination world save folders in NBTExplorer. Locate the player data file in each world. In the source world, copy the “Inventory” tag from the player data. In the destination world, paste the “Inventory” tag into the corresponding player data file. Be cautious, as this can disrupt the game’s balance.

9. **Question:** What role do Minecraft server plugins play in causing or preventing invalid player data?
* **Answer:** Plugins can both cause and prevent invalid player data. Poorly coded plugins can corrupt player data, while well-designed plugins can implement data integrity checks and automatic backups. Always use plugins from trusted sources and keep them updated.

10. **Question:** What are some less common but potentially effective solutions for fixing “invalid player data” errors?
* **Answer:** Try deleting the player’s “stats” file (found in the world save folder). This will reset their statistics but may resolve the error. You can also try using a different Minecraft launcher or reinstalling Minecraft entirely. As a last resort, consider contacting Minecraft support for assistance.
